Web9 mrt. 2024 · I love my butcher block countertops – so much that if I were to design a new kitchen from scratch I’d probably use wood countertops or, at the very least, a butcher … WebSealing Butcher Block Countertops With Mineral Oil You can seal butcher block using mineral oil by simply applying the oil generously and letting it soak in. Then wipe off any excess. After you have completed several applications, it will be necessary to apply the mineral oil once per month.
